US Deploys B-2 Bombers to Guam Amid Rising Tensions in the Middle East

by Atticus Reed
June 25, 2025
in Guam
US moves B-2 bombers to Guam among Middle East tensions, officials say – USA Today
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

In a strategic response to escalating tensions in the Middle East, the United States has repositioned its fleet of B-2 stealth bombers to Guam, defense officials confirmed on Monday. This deployment, part of a broader military posture shift, underscores Washington’s commitment to bolstering its presence in the Pacific while sending a clear message of deterrence amid ongoing regional conflicts. As global geopolitical dynamics continue to evolve, the relocation of these advanced bombers highlights the U.S. military’s readiness to address multiple potential threats concurrently, raising concerns and interest among allies and adversaries alike. The move comes at a time when diplomatic efforts in the region are increasingly being tested, prompting scrutiny of America’s defense strategies and their implications for international security.

US Deploys B-2 Bombers to Guam in Response to Rising Middle East Tensions

The recent decision by the United States to deploy B-2 bombers to Guam has heightened concerns over escalating tensions in the Middle East. This strategic move, taken by Pentagon officials, aims to bolster U.S. military capabilities in the Asia-Pacific region while simultaneously sending a clear message of deterrence to potential adversaries. The deployment reflects an ongoing reassessment of military readiness as global conflicts shift and evolve. Analysts suggest that this escalation may also be a response to increasing threats from state actors in the Middle East, notably in relation to Iran’s nuclear ambitions and rising militant activities across various regions.

In light of these developments, the U.S. military has ramped up its operational readiness and readiness drills in the region. The following points highlight the implications of this deployment:

  • Increased Presence: B-2 bombers enhance the U.S. Air Force’s capability to conduct long-range precision strikes.
  • Deterrence Strategy: The move serves as a tactical response to potential aggression from hostile nations.
  • Regional Stability: This action may play a crucial role in maintaining balance in a volatile geopolitical landscape.
Aircraft Type Deployment Location Payload Capacity
B-2 Spirit Guam Up to 40,000 lbs
